Output d7eac002bb07bd0e6a6ad351b150153ef816a314228f00c3e112382e7cb6d28d:21

value
697776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97f5879a53e5b1b67c6535f009b0fb3c1e9e4fe9 OP_EQUAL
address
3FYW6DHidvYrwpmyV3eigxQKFTyr5RrUmz
transaction
d7eac002bb07bd0e6a6ad351b150153ef816a314228f00c3e112382e7cb6d28d
spent
true